About This Book

The narrative follows a small band of fortune-seekers who travel into British Columbia's goldfields, driven by feverish hopes and speculative schemes. Central figures include a determined young prospector who seizes a risky opportunity, his poet companion, and the taciturn colonel whose past provokes pursuit. Their pack-train journeys across dangerous rivers and mountain canyons, through gambling, swindles, and violence, and into dealings with Indigenous camps and frontier settlements. Encounters with treacherous terrain, wild animals, and human treachery test loyalties, prompt searches and rescues, and culminate in hard-won discoveries, reckonings, and the reunion of long-sought companions.

About the Author

Phillipps-Wolley, Clive portrait

Clive Phillipps-Wolley

Clive Phillipps-Wolley was an English author known for his writings on hunting and adventure. His notable works include the two-volume series "Big Game Shooting," which reflects his passion for hunting in various terrains, and "Gold, Gold, in Cariboo! A Story of Adventure in British Columbia," which captures the spirit of exploration during the gold rush era. Phillipps-Wolley's writings often blend personal experience with vivid storytelling, offering readers a glimpse into the challenges and thrills of outdoor pursuits. He also contributed to the literature on sport in regions such as the Crimea and Caucasus, showcasing his diverse interests in both adventure and nature.
